Soon, commuters will be able to commute from Chhatrapati Shivaji Maharaj Terminus (CSMT) to Borivali and vice-versa. Earlier this week, the state government has cleared the decks for the Mumbai Urban Transport Project 3A.  

At present, commuters alight at Goregaon and hop into another train to go to CSMT. Due to space constraints on the Goregaon-Borivali stretch, the Railways are thinking of elevating the road outside Malad station on the west to make space for two additional rail tracks underneath it.

A senior official associated with the project said that they are planning to construct a flyover at a location between Borivali and Goregaon. He added that if the harbour line gets extended, then there would be six lines till Borivali, facilitating the interchange of trains and creating more pathways for them. 

In April this year, the harbour line was extended from Andheri to Goregaon.
